Pirates is a solidly British chuckle for grownups!
This film is not for everybody - in particular, it's not as good for children as the previews suggest. (My 9-yer-old daughter was bored to tears.) If, however, you love the work of Aardman Studios (think "Wallace & Gromit"), you'll enjoy the level of detail and sophistication in this latest effort. After a slow start, the film moves through some unexpected plot twists and astonishingly elaborate scenery to a delicious ending. It's not often laugh-out-loud funny, but the film delivers smiles, chuckles and the odd guffaw. It's well worth the time and money for Anglophiles.
